Description 
Summary

This time series is designed to explore potential effects of the various evolutionary forces (mutation, genetic drift, gene flow and selection) on the stability of population allele frequencies are explored in a very detailed time series of cod. Individual cod biological and genetic information are recorded from bi-annual catches (common sample size of N=300) from fixed periods (spawning season and autumn) with fixed gir and at fixed locations in the Trondheimsfjord. Routine data collecting (for database) started in 1973. Some genetic information is available back to 1965. Genotyping for haemoglobins (HbI), six allozyme loci (LDH-3, IDH-1, MDH-3, PGM-1, PGI-1, PGI-2) and one cDNA marker (SypI) are ajour. Database is under work, and additional DNA markers are being added to the loxus repertory. Tissue samples dating from back to 1985 are stored at ultralow temperatures (-80ºC) and in ethanol at TBS.
